Welcome to Reception
In Reception we have two reception classes. Each class has a Teacher and a Teaching Assistant. We have a beautiful learning environment consisting of two classrooms joined together by sliding doors. During our direct teaching times children learn in their own classroom with their own teacher and during our independent learning times, we can open the doors to create a vast learning space where children are free to explore the learning opportunities in each classroom. We also have a fantastic outdoor learning space and creative room which children can access throughout the day.

AUTUMN TERM
The children in Reception have had a busy half term settling into their new learning environment and establishing new routines. They have begun their journey to read by learning twenty of the graphemes which represent phonemes during their daily phonics sessions. For each grapheme, they have learnt to say its pure sound, and how to form the letter correctly using its formation phrase. They have already begun to blend the phonemes together to read simple words.
In our daily maths sessions we have focussed on representing, subitising and matching quantity to numerals. We have also looked at comparing quantities using the language "more" and "fewer" and learnt many number rhymes.
In Expressive Art and Design we have investigated colour, mixing paints to create new colours. We have also created art work using circles printed by using circular objects. We have learnt that self portraits are representations of ourselves and created these with pencil, paint and collage materials.
In Understanding the World we have celebrated Diwali, learnt about ourselves in the past, thought about how humans change and grow, drawn pictures of our families and our houses.
Through our enhanced provision the children have had daily access to our beautiful outdoor area including den building activities, obstacle courses, balancing equipment, musical instruments, sand and water play, large scale blackboards and whiteboard, weaving frame, construction area, bikes and climbing frame.
